- 🚒 LA City Fire Department responded to a major industrial fire in Boyle Heights.
- 📍 The fire occurred at a warehouse located at the corner of Pico and Grande Vista, filled with backpacks and purses.
- ⚠️ Firefighters are concerned about structure integrity and the possibility of collapse, leading to a defensive firefighting approach.
Firefighting Efforts and Safety Concerns
- 💥 Crews arrived to find the warehouse fully engulfed, with the fire spreading quickly to an adjacent building.
- 🛡️ Structure protection measures were implemented for the neighboring building.
- ⚡ High voltage wires in the area were smoking and may have come down, posing an additional danger to firefighters.
Evacuations and Injuries
- 🚫 No injuries have been reported among civilians or firefighters at this time.
- 🚶 All workers from the burning building were safely evacuated, and nearby buildings were evacuated as a precaution.
- 💨 The large plume of smoke from the active and dangerous scene was visible for miles across the Los Angeles area.
